Q.4
Dough kept overnight is warm place become soft anad spongy due to … ..[ CBSE 2004]
0%
a) Osmosis
0%
b) Absorption of CO2 from atmosphere
0%
c) Cohesion
0%
d) Fermentation
Explanation
Dough kept overnight in warm weather becomes soft and spongy because of fermentation. Fermentation is a metabolic process that converts sugar to acids, gases and/or alcohol. It occurs in yeast and bacteria, but also in oxygen-starved muscle cells, as in the case of lactic acid fermentation. So, fermentation occurred in dough causes conversion of sugars to acids or alcohols and CO2 which makes the dough soft and spongy. Thus option B is correct. Absorption of carbon dioxide from atmosphere, cohesion and osmosis can not make the dough soft and spongy. Thus, other options are incorrect. Answer : (d)

Q.30
Chemiosmosis theory of ATP synthesis in chloroplasts and mitochondria is based on … …[ CBSE 2005]
0%
a) Membrane potential
0%
b) Accumulation of Na+ ions
0%
c) Accumulation of K+ ions
0%
d) Proton gradient
Explanation
In Chemiosmosis theory of ATP synthesis in chloroplasts and mitochondria involves electron transport chains which excite electrons and produce energy this energy is used to pump protons (H+ ions) across a membrane against the concentration gradient As the protons passively diffuse back across the membrane, they come in through ATP synthase and ATP is produced (this part is called oxidative phosphorylation) Difference in the mitochondria, chemiosmosis begins in the mitochondrial matrix while in the chloroplast, chemiosmosis begins in the stroma (the fluid of the chloroplast) Answer : (d)
